Output 57d9394fef88c87181f53f683d542b411f3ec3418190176b678d34c1296a2fb3:4

value
2217376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c64df18338f747780aa1c6e2c675297b0ff8099 OP_EQUAL
address
38ex7o4bGzzA9LSFXpDuWERtyM63ASRvQz
transaction
57d9394fef88c87181f53f683d542b411f3ec3418190176b678d34c1296a2fb3
spent
true